Hi I'm Monica!
Trained as an architect, I was fascinated to learn more about the ways the built environment affects the way we conduct our lives.
During my undergraduate studies, I learned design is just one perspective I can use as a lens to examine the world, I pursued my graduate education in Integrated Innovation, which brings together design, engineering, and business from Carnegie Mellon University. Here, I learned to approach problem-solving not just with my design toolkit but with a collaborative mindset combining multiple perspectives to develop innovative products and services.
Moving forward, I hope to work on projects that leave a positive impact on the people using them!
